Definition for HOUND
HOUND, n. [Sax. hund; G. Sw. Dan. and Scot. hund; D. hond; L. canis; Gr. κυων, κυνος; Fr. chien; It. cane.]
A generic name of the dog; but in English it is confined to a particular breed or variety, used in the chase. It has long, smooth, pendulous ears.
